About Clydebank
Clydebank is a rural locality in South Gippsland's Wellington Shire, situated in undulating pastoral and grazing country in the Yarram district. The nearby town of Yarram provides essential services, and the Ninety Mile Beach coastline and Gippsland Lakes region are within easy reach. State forests surround the area, which has a quiet, dispersed agricultural character.
